Parameters
Factory Lead Time 21 Weeks
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 2312 (6032 Metric)
Terminal Shape J BEND
Number of Pins 2
Dielectric Material Tantalum
Operating Temperature -55°C~125°C
Packaging Tape & Reel (TR)
Published 1998
Series TAJ
Size / Dimension 0.236Lx0.126W 6.00mmx3.20mm
Tolerance ±10%
JESD-609 Code e3
Feature General Purpose
Pbfree Code yes
Part Status Active
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 2
Termination SMD/SMT
ECCN Code EAR99
Type Molded
Capacitance 6.8μF
Voltage - Rated DC 35V
Depth 3.2mm
Voltage - Rated AC 35V
Case Code (Metric) 6032
Case Code (Imperial) 2312
ESR (Equivalent Series Resistance) 1.8Ohm
Polarity Polar
Voltage 35V
Leakage Current 2.4μA
Dissipation Factor 6 %
Manufacturer Size Code C
Q Factor 6
Height 2.6mm
Height Seated (Max) 0.110 2.80mm
Radiation Hardening No
REACH SVHC No SVHC
RoHS Status ROHS3 Compliant
Lead Free Lead Free
